普通网友 2025-08-07 03:15 采纳率: 97.8%
浏览 11
已采纳

U盘无法格式化为FAT32的常见原因及解决方法

**问题描述:** U盘在尝试格式化为FAT32文件系统时失败,系统提示“Windows无法完成格式化”或“格式化选项不可选”。请分析U盘无法格式化为FAT32的常见原因,并提供至少三种有效的解决方法,包括使用磁盘管理工具、命令提示符修复以及第三方格式化工具的操作思路。要求方法具备可操作性,适用于普通用户和有一定技术基础的用户。
  • 写回答

1条回答 默认 最新

  • 未登录导 2025-08-07 03:15
    关注

    一、问题描述

    在使用U盘时,用户可能会遇到无法将其格式化为FAT32文件系统的情况。常见的错误提示包括“Windows无法完成格式化”或“格式化选项不可选”。这一问题可能影响用户的正常使用,尤其是在需要与某些设备(如老旧的数码相机、车机系统等)兼容的情况下。

    二、常见原因分析

    U盘无法格式化为FAT32的原因多种多样,主要包括以下几类:

    • 文件系统损坏或分区表异常:U盘内部的文件系统结构可能因意外拔插、病毒攻击或硬件故障而损坏。
    • 磁盘写保护:部分U盘具有物理写保护开关,或系统中设置了软件级别的写保护。
    • 容量限制:FAT32文件系统不支持超过32GB的单一分区,若U盘容量大于该值,将无法选择FAT32。
    • 驱动程序或系统兼容性问题:Windows驱动或系统版本不兼容可能导致格式化失败。
    • 硬件损坏:U盘物理损坏也可能导致格式化失败。

    三、解决方法

    1. 使用Windows磁盘管理工具

    适用于普通用户和IT从业者的基础操作,步骤如下:

    1. 按下 <kbd>Win + R</kbd> 打开运行窗口,输入 diskmgmt.msc,回车。
    2. 在磁盘管理界面中找到目标U盘(注意确认盘符,避免误操作)。
    3. 右键点击U盘的分区,选择“删除卷”。
    4. 删除后右键点击未分配空间,选择“新建简单卷”。
    5. 在“格式化分区”步骤中,选择文件系统为 FAT32(若不可选,说明容量超过限制)。

    2. 使用命令提示符修复(diskpart)

    适用于有一定技术基础的用户,通过命令行方式操作,具有更高的控制能力:

    
    diskpart
    list disk
    select disk X  // X为U盘对应的磁盘编号
    clean
    create partition primary
    format fs=fat32 quick
    assign
    

    注意事项:

    • 执行前请确认选中的磁盘为U盘,避免误删系统盘。
    • 若U盘容量大于32GB,format fs=fat32命令将失败。

    3. 使用第三方格式化工具

    对于FAT32格式化限制(如容量超过32GB),可使用以下工具绕过限制:

    工具名称特点适用场景
    Rufus支持FAT32格式化,即使U盘容量超过32GB制作启动盘或强制格式化
    GUIFormat专为FAT32设计,界面简洁普通用户快速格式化
    MiniTool Partition Wizard支持多种文件系统转换高级用户进行分区管理

    四、进阶分析与流程图

    以下是一个判断U盘是否可格式化为FAT32的流程图:

    graph TD
        A[U盘插入电脑] --> B{是否被识别?}
        B -->|否| C[检查USB接口或更换电脑]
        B -->|是| D{是否有写保护?}
        D -->|有| E[关闭写保护]
        D -->|无| F{容量是否大于32GB?}
        F -->|是| G[使用第三方工具格式化]
        F -->|否| H[使用磁盘管理或diskpart格式化]
    
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论

报告相同问题?

问题事件

  • 已采纳回答 10月23日
  • 创建了问题 8月7日